Irreverent and self-deprecating as they come, Britain's James Acaster has risen to the top of the comedy tree with his honest observational style, laying bare his life on stages, panel shows, podcasts, books, and more. Don't miss this tall drink of water when he brings his new show, 'Heckler's Welcome' to venues across the country this year. Pitched as a way for Acaster to face his fear of live audiences after COVID, the show will be somewhat interactive, with James asking for your opinion on how he's doing!
Following the well-trodden path of many a Brit comedian, James Acaster came to prominence after performing at the highly esteemed Edinburgh Fringe Festival, where he was nominated for Best Show five times over. After that, it was only a hop skip and a jump to the mainstream. His talents have seen him appear on numerous comedy shows, record a Netflix special, and start his own hilarious podcast; Off Menu with fellow comedian Ed Gamble.
